Since version 7 to trunk, the following code no longer compiles
(https://godbolt.org/z/T9gpw4)

template<int n>
struct func_select
{
  using type = void;
};

struct func
{
  template<class... seqs>
  using f = typename func_select<sizeof...(seqs)>::type;
};

template<class>
struct to_int
{
  using type = int;
};

template<class... T>
func::f<typename to_int<T>::type...> bar(T...)
{}

int main()
{
  bar();
}
